Motley Fool Assigns MSFT Hold Rating in Hyperscaler Comparison Piece

What happened

The Motley Fool published a comparative analysis of three major cloud hyperscaler stocks on August 12, 2026, distributing buy, hold, and avoid designations across the group. Microsoft (MSFT) drew the neutral hold assessment, placing it in the middle tier of the publication's ranking. The piece evaluated the companies' competitive positions within the hyperscale cloud infrastructure segment without flagging MSFT as either the top opportunity or the name to exit. Sentiment scoring on the article registered at a flat 0 on a scale of negative-one to positive-one.
